HyperX Cloud Earbuds deliver pro-grade gaming audio with 14mm dynamic drivers and a signature comfort fit using three sizes of patented silicone tips. Designed for Nintendo Switch and mobile gaming, they feature a tangle-free rubberized cable with a 90-degree angled 3.5mm plug and an in-line mic for crystal-clear squad communication. Lightweight and portable with a travel case included, these earbuds come backed by a 2-year warranty, making them the go-to choice for gamers who demand immersive sound and all-day comfort.

A case of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de
I have been an Amazon shopper for decades, but this is the first time I'm writing a review on a product because I had completely enjoyed this pair of earbuds (notice the past tense) so much that I am compelled to write a review. Bass is very deep for on-ear earbuds, volume is loud, tweeter is clear without any shrills, and mid range warm-toned. I fell in love with this pair of earbuds, especially because I hate the over-the-head bulk of a typical headset and the vacuum suction of the in-ear earbuds. Also, because this pair of earbuds rests just outside of the ear canals without completely blocking them, the sound from the drivers naturally produce a surround sound effect, which effectively expands the audio space to about 5 feet all around you as opposed to resonating it only within your skull from a typical in-ear-canal earbuds. Pros: fantastic audio performance with its 14mm drivers, delivering deep base and crystal clear mid range and upper scale notes. Very comfortable on the ears with 3 selectable sizes of silicone tips to fit varying ear sizes. The flat cords prevents tangling. The case is a nice bonus with its compact size for portability or storage. I used it for an average of 5 hours a day consistently for a year while playing Diablo III on my laptop, and I rarely used it for any other purpose, so obviously there was no abuse or rough handling of this pair of earbuds. Cons: So, why the title of Dr Jekyll and My Hyde? Well, as much as I absolutely loved this pair of earbuds, nearly a year after use, the cords became brittle at the seams and began to crack. The point where the red cord meets the 3.5mm jack and the ear pieces cracked little by little, and within a month the inner wires also became frayed. Eventually, the right side audio died. I tried to salvage it by using a duct tape, but it was an exercise in futility. Had I known that HyperX earbuds have a 2 year warranty (something that I overlooked entirely) I would have contacted the manufacturer for a warranteed replacement, but at the time I wasn't aware of it and just trashed it to get it could get it out of my sight. It was a fantastic pair of earbuds that I absolutely enjoyed for a solid year, but after a year of use, the red cable cracked at the seams and fell apart. I am very, very disheartened because there is no other set of earbuds like it. It is so comfortable to wear for many hours at a sitting that I hardly noticed it in my ears. I should give this product a 1 star review for its dismal material failure, but due to the phenomenal audio performance, comfort, convenient use on my laptop that I am still giving it a 5 star review. However, buyer beware, if you purchase it, it will give you full satisfaction for a year, and then it will break apart at precisely where the cable joins the earpieces and the 3.5mm jack. On the off chance that HyperX should decide to make this exact pair of earbuds with a braided cord, I'd buy another pair in a heartbeat.

Far Exceeded My Expectations
Prior to the purchase of this product, the only other pair of gaming earbuds that I owned were the Astro A03 earbuds. After spending several days with the HyperX Cloud Earbuds, I can 100% confirm that these are far better in nearly every way. The only two areas where the cloud earbuds are lacking, when compared to the Astro A03s, are build quality and to some extent sound quality. The build quality of the cloud earbuds is mostly plastic, meanwhile the A03s does have a bit of an aluminum construction. Furthermore the sound quality of the cloud earbuds is slightly worse than the A03s, when trying to pinpoint player positioning in game, but honestly the difference is very negligible and I can usually tell when someone is trying to flank me. As far as mic quality, comfort, fit, and cable management, the cloud earbuds are far superior. I know there's a bit of controversy surrounding the design of the ear tips for the cloud earbuds, but personally the default ear tips fit me perfectly right out the box and they're very comfortable over prolonged use. In addition to that I very frequently received complaints about the mic quality of the A03s, but none of my friends are bothered by the mic quality of the cloud earbuds. Most likely this is due to the presence of a higher quality microphone for the cloud earbuds, as well as the ability to keep the mic very close to your mouth by keeping both audio cables close together. So far this product has performed very well, and the only area left for me to test really is the long term durability. This will naturally take time though, and so I will update my review accordingly if something should go wrong. Although the HyperX Cloud Earbuds are marketed for use on the Nintendo Switch, my review as well as all my mic quality and game audio tests were based off of my experience on the PlayStation 4.

These earbuds are a great pair, but everything has it's downsides.
These earbuds are a good set for me and people alike but I'll cut straight to the point. These earbuds aren't for everyone and that's because of the shape of the buds. The buds are shaped to sit on the inside of your ear and quite a few people can't seem to get them to stay. I can get them to stay on strong but that's because I don't wear them like a normal earbud, this pair doesn't go into your ear, it sits in your ear. This is supposed to extend the usage in a day but what I'm seeing is that some people are trying to get them in their ear (like other earbuds) or constantly adjusting them. This increases the pressure on your ear and makes them seem uncomfortable. I've learned to put them in and give a little bit of a twist to sit them in position. Now on to the sound. They sound great and for earbuds, I was definitely impressed considering the price. The gaming tag always gets in the way of the price but they don't seem to bother it to much. The high range isn't ear piercing and the mid range is clear, but the bass is were most earbuds fall as does this one. The bass sounds pretty good inside of my bedroom but when in a noisy environment such as my college cafeteria, its definitely fades and the midrange also suffers an amount. This is due to the design of the buds, they have a noticeable hole in the bud which keeps it from falling out of your ear. The problem is that you lose a decent amount of sound out of it. I'd say that the looks are nice, the style and feel of the earbuds is there, not to mention that the ear piece cover is metal. Overall, I think they are a good pair of earbuds and will stand through the rigorous chores of life. Now it's up to you to make the purchase.

Does NOT work with iPhone even with converter piece
I bought these for playing PUBG mobile. I had read excellent reviews for them on here and watched several reviews videos on gaming headsets on YouTube specifically for pubg mobile and these were highly recommended. Despite not having an end piece that fits iPhone products, it was stated everywhere that a 3.5 lightning converter piece works perfectly fine. I have an iPhone 8 and can say it doesn't work fine. It works great for music and everything. However for gaming, any time I would turn on my mic in game, everything went silent. I could no longer hear team mates or sound effects at all and they couldn't hear me. As soon as I mute myself, everything was working again except for my mic. I tried 3 different 3.5 lightning adapters from different companies and of various prices and it was the same experience with them all. I have returned the earbuds since I cannot use them and will be getting the Bluetooth ones instead (which I didn't see anywhere prior or else I'd bought those instead). If you're an iPhone user, don't waste your time on these I will say, I LOVE how these fit in my ears. I hate the way earbuds are designed nowadays (I like the AirPod style design like most ear phones were until recently) and how they fit in my ears but the design on these with the cone shape, it's just great. I hope that feature stays and other companies pick it up.
